For the 2026 school year, there are 3 public schools serving 984 students in North Star School District. This district's average testing ranking is 7/10, which is in the top 50% of public schools in Pennsylvania.
Public Schools in North Star School District have an average math proficiency score of 45% (versus the Pennsylvania public school average of 38%), and reading proficiency score of 59% (versus the 56%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 3%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Pennsylvania public school average of 40% (majority Hispanic and Black).

District Revenue and Spending
The revenue/student of $20,369 in this school district is less than the state median of $23,724. The school district revenue/student has grown by 13% over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$18,385 is less than the state median of $23,146. The school district spending/student has grown by 14% over four school years.
